- کلونڈ HM-10 ماڈیول کیا ہے؟
- حقیقی اور کلون HM10 BLE ماڈیول کے درمیان فرق کرنے کا طریقہ
- کلون HM-10 BLE ماڈیول کے فرم ویئر کو کس طرح تبدیل یا فلش کریں
- ضروری اجزاء
- HM-10 پن آؤٹ
- سرکٹ ڈایاگرام
- ارڈینوو یونو کا استعمال کرتے ہوئے ایچ ایم 10 بلوٹوتھ ماڈیول میں فرم ویئر کو اپ ڈیٹ کرنے کے اقدامات
BLE HM-10 ماڈیول کا استعمال کرتے ہوئے ، آپ کو کچھ مایوسی کن پریشانیوں کا سامنا کرنا ہوگا جیسے آپ اے ٹی کمانڈ نہیں بھیج سکتے یا وصول نہیں کرسکتے ، یا آپ HM-10 کو سمارٹ فون کے ساتھ جوڑ نہیں سکتے ہیں۔ اگر آپ کو ان پریشانیوں کا سامنا کرنا پڑتا ہے ، تو آپ کا BLE HM-10 ماڈیول یقینی طور پر کلونڈ HM-10 ماڈیول ہے۔ ہاں ، آپ نے یہ ٹھیک سنا ، کلونڈ HM-10 ماڈیول۔ تاہم اسے حقیقی فرم ویئر سے چمکانے کے بعد یہ ایک حقیقی BLE HM10 ماڈیول کی طرح کام کرتا ہے اور اسے بلوٹوتھ ماڈیول کے طور پر استعمال کیا جاسکتا ہے۔ یہاں ہم نے ایل ای ڈی کو کنٹرول کرنے کے ل A آرڈینو اونو کے ساتھ HM10 BLE ماڈیول انٹرفیس کیا ہے۔
کلونڈ HM-10 ماڈیول کیا ہے؟
کلونڈ HM-10 ماڈیول حقیقی HM-10 ماڈیول کی طرح ہیں۔ لیکن مینوفیکچرنگ کے دوران اضافی لاگت کو بچانے کے ل the ، مینوفیکچررز نے بیرونی آسکیلیٹر کو ہٹا دیا اور بیرونی آسکیلیٹر کے لئے جگہ چھوڑ دی۔ اس تیاری میں لاگت کی بچت کے ل H HM-10 ماڈیول کے داخلی آسکلیٹر کا استعمال کیا گیا تھا۔ نیز ، فرم ویئر حقیقی HM-10 ماڈیول سے مختلف ہے۔
BLE HM-10 ماڈیول ایک بلوٹوتھ لو لو انرجی (BLE) ماڈیول ہے جو ٹیکساس انسٹرومنٹ کے CC2540 یا CC2541 پر بنایا گیا ہے ۔ چینی صنعت کار جنن ہمااؤ ٹکنالوجی بورڈ اور فرم ویئر کا ڈویلپر ہے۔ کارخانہ دار نے سرکاری دستاویزات پر بتایا ہے کہ مارکیٹ میں کئی کلون دستیاب ہیں۔
حقیقی اور کلون HM10 BLE ماڈیول کے درمیان فرق کرنے کا طریقہ
یہاں دو قسم کے BLE HM-10 ماڈیول دستیاب ہیں ، حقیقی اور چینی کلون ہیں ۔ حقیقی اور چینی کلونڈ HM-10 ماڈیول کے درمیان فرق کی شناخت کے ل To ، اس کے لئے کچھ نکات ہیں۔
1. پہلا نکتہ HM-10 ماڈیول کو دیکھ کر ہے۔ اگر 32KHz کا کرسٹل آسیلیٹر HM-10 بورڈ پر دستیاب ہے تو یہ حقیقی ہے اور یہ چینی کلونڈ HM10 ہے۔
2. تلاش کرنے کا دوسرا طریقہ یہ ہے کہ کسی بھی سیریل ماڈیول کے ساتھ HM10 کو جوڑنا اور اے ٹی کمانڈز بھیجنا۔ اگر HM-10 اے ٹی کمانڈوں کا جواب نہیں دیتا ہے ، تو یہ کلونڈ HM-10 ماڈیول ہے۔
کلون HM-10 BLE ماڈیول کے فرم ویئر کو کس طرح تبدیل یا فلش کریں
فرم ویئر کو تبدیل کرنے کے ل we ، ہمیں واقعی سولڈرنگ پر ایک اچھے ہاتھ کی ضرورت ہے۔ ایک بار جب آپ HM10 ماڈیول کا فرم ویئر تبدیل کردیں۔ آپ اس کے تمام افعال تک رسائی حاصل کرسکیں گے۔ کلونڈ HM10 ماڈیول کو فلیش کے ل two دو طریقے ہیں:
1. پہلے طریقہ میں ٹیکساس آلات سے اسمارٹ آر ایف فلیش پروگرامر شامل ہے۔
2. اور دوسرا طریقہ HD-10 کے لئے پروگرامر کے طور پر Ardino بھی شامل ہے۔
اس ٹیوٹوریل میں ، ہم HM-10 ماڈیول کو چمکانے کا دوسرا طریقہ استعمال کریں گے ۔ لہذا پروگرامر کی حیثیت سے ارڈینو یو این او کا استعمال کرتے ہوئے HM-10 ماڈیول کو چمکانے میں اقدامات شروع کرنے دیں۔ جیسا کہ پہلے کہا گیا ہے ، سولڈرنگ کو ارڈوینو کے ساتھ ایچ ایم 10 کو مربوط کرنے کی ضرورت ہوگی۔ ہمیں تاروں کو DEBUG_CLOCK ، DEBUG_DATA ، HM-10 کے RESET_N پنوں میں سولڈر لگانے کی ضرورت ہے۔ پھر اگلے حصوں میں مکمل طریقہ کار کی وضاحت کی گئی ہے۔
ضروری اجزاء
ہارڈ ویئر
- ارڈینو (یو این او ، پرو منی)
- ارڈوینو کو پی سی سے مربوط کرنے کے لئے یو ایس بی سے ٹی ٹی ایل کنورٹر (ارڈینو پرو منی یا اسی طرح کی صورت میں)
- CC2541 بورڈ: HM-10 ، CC41
- کچھ جمپر تاروں
- سولڈرنگ آئرن (HM-10 بورڈ کو تار ڈالنے کے لئے)
سافٹ ویئر:
- اردوینو IDE
- سی سی ایل کوڈر آرڈینوو خاکہ
- سی سی لوڈر ونڈوز پروگرام
- HM-10 فرم ویئر (زپ فائل کو نکالیں)
HM-10 پن آؤٹ
سرکٹ ڈایاگرام
سب سے پہلے ، HM-10 بورڈ پنوں کے ساتھ چھوٹے جمپر تاروں کو ٹانکا لگانا پھر AMDINO کے ساتھ سرکٹ کنیکشن کے ساتھ آگے بڑھیں تاکہ HM10 BLE ماڈیول کے اندر فرم ویئر فلیش کریں ۔
ارڈینوو یونو کا استعمال کرتے ہوئے ایچ ایم 10 بلوٹوتھ ماڈیول میں فرم ویئر کو اپ ڈیٹ کرنے کے اقدامات
1. سب سے پہلے ، آرڈوینو آئینو کا استعمال کرتے ہوئے ارڈینو اونو پر سی سی لوڈر خاکہ ڈاؤن لوڈ اور اپ لوڈ کریں ۔ اس زپ فائل میں فرم ویئر کو چمکانے سے متعلق تمام فائلیں (.bin file، CCloaderArduino.ino، CCLoader.exe) شامل ہیں۔
- ارڈینو آئ ڈی ای کے ساتھ خاکہ کھولیں
- بوڈ ریٹ ، بورڈ ، سی او ایم پورٹ ، پروگرامر وغیرہ مرتب کریں۔
- خاکہ مرتب کریں اور یو این او بورڈ میں اپ لوڈ کریں۔
2. اب HM-10 / CC2541 بورڈ کو Ardino پر HM-10 بورڈ پر تاروں کی سولڈرنگ کے بعد نیچے ٹیبل کے مطابق تار لگائیں:
پن کا نام |
CC2541 پنوں |
ارڈینوو یو این او پنس |
DEBUG_CLOCK |
پن 7 |
پن 5 |
DEBUG_DATA |
پن 8 |
پن 6 |
RESET_N |
پن 11 |
پن 4 |
GND |
پن 13 |
GND |
3.3 وی |
پن 12 |
|
3. اب سرکٹ کنکشن تیار ہے ، اگلے اقدامات ونڈوز سی سی لوڈر ڈاٹ ایکس کا استعمال کرتے ہوئے HM-10 فرم ویئر کو جلا رہے ہیں۔ تمام فائلوں کو ایک ہی فولڈر میں رکھیں یعنی CCloader.exe ، CC2541hm10v540.bin (میرے معاملے میں ، میں نے اسے صارفین> ڈیسک ٹاپ> HM10 میں محفوظ کرلیا ہے)۔ CC2541hm10v540.bin فائل کو نکالنے کی ضرورت ہے کیونکہ اسے زپ فارمیٹ میں ڈاؤن لوڈ کیا جائے گا۔
4. اب ، کمانڈ پرامپٹ کھولیں اور اس فولڈر میں جائیں جہاں " CCloader.exe " واقع ہے۔ میرے معاملے میں یہ C: \ استعمال کنندہ \ ابییمانو پنڈت \ ڈیسک ٹاپ \ HM10 ہے
5. کمانڈ لکھیں اور اس پر عمل کریں جیسے فارمیٹ میں:
CCLoader.exe
نوٹ: COM پورٹ کو اپنے COM پورٹ نمبر (جیسے 2،3،4،5) سے تبدیل کریں۔ COM5 یا COM4 نہ لکھیں صرف پورٹ کی نمبر لکھیں۔ آپ کے فائل کے نام کے ساتھ <> علامتوں کو چھوڑ کر فرم ویئر.بین فائل کو بھی تبدیل کریں۔ نوٹ کریں کہ اگر آپ ارڈینوو یونو استعمال کررہے ہیں تو پھر '0' استعمال کریں اور اگر آپ دوسرے ارڈینو مثال کے طور پر مائیکرو استعمال کررہے ہیں تو پھر 0 سے 1 تبدیل کریں۔
میرے معاملے میں کمانڈ کچھ یوں لگتا ہے:
C: \ استعمال کنندہ \ ابیمانیو پنڈت \ ڈیسک ٹاپ \ HM10> CCloader.exe 4 CC2541hm10v540.bin 0
آپ فرم ویئر کا نام اور سی سی لوڈر نام بھی تبدیل کرسکتے ہیں۔ اگر آپ نام CCloader.exe -> CCloader123.exe اور CC2541hm10v540.bin -> CC2541.bin سے COM Port 5 کے ساتھ تبدیل کرتے ہیں تو کمانڈ نیچے کی طرح نظر آئے گا :
C: \ استعمال کنندہ \ ابیمانیو پنڈت \ ڈیسک ٹاپ \ HM10> CCloader123.exe 5 CC2541.bin 0
آپ کو لازمی طور پر فرم ویئر.بن کی فائل اسی فولڈر میں رکھنی چاہئے جہاں سی سی لوڈر واقع ہے۔
6. مذکورہ کمانڈ پر عمل درآمد کے بعد فرم ویئر اپ لوڈ کرنا شروع کردے گا ، بس اس کے ختم ہونے کا انتظار کریں۔ جب یہ ختم ہوجائے تو کمانڈ پرامپٹ نیچے نظر آئے گا۔
اور CC2541 میں اب حقیقی HM-10 فرم ویئر ہے۔
7. اب اگر آپ فرم ویئر کو اپ گریڈ کرنا چاہتے ہیں یا اس کو کم کرنا چاہتے ہیں تو پھر آپ کو دوبارہ انہی اقدامات پر عمل کرنے کی ضرورت نہیں ہے۔ صرف HX-10 ماڈیول کو USB سے TTL کنورٹر Rx ، Tx ، Vcc ، GND کے ساتھ مربوط کریں اور فرم ویئر کو اپ گریڈ کرنے کے عمومی اقدامات کریں۔
اس نے حقیقی فرم ویئر کے ساتھ HM-10 ماڈیول کو تبدیل اور چمکانے سے متعلق مکمل ٹیوٹوریل کو ختم کیا ۔ نوٹ کریں کہ ، فرم ویئر کو چمکانے کے بعد HM-10 کی آن بورڈ ایل ای ڈی چمکنے بند ہوجاتی ہے ، اس کا مطلب یہ نہیں ہے کہ آپ کا HM-10 کام نہیں کررہا ہے۔ فرم ویئر میں ایل ای ڈی کوڈ نہیں ہے یا پن کا نمبر مختلف ہوسکتا ہے۔ اگر آپ کو کوئی شک یا تجویز ہے تو نیچے تبصرہ کریں یا ہمارے فورمز پر لکھیں۔